Gary Gensler had close ties to Binance’s CZ, offered to serve as exchange advisor: lawyers

Lawyers in Binance’s securities litigation allege that SEC Chairman Gary Gensler once offered to serve as an adviser to Binance, CNBC reports. June 7.

Gensler met CZ and offered him a role as an advisor to Binance

The U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) sued Binance on June 5 for alleged securities violations. CNBC has now obtained documents suggesting that Binance’s attorneys have offered Mr. Gensler to serve as an advisor to Binance’s parent company.

Gensler and Binance executives reportedly discussed this prospect extensively in March 2019, with Gensler having lunch with Binance CEO Chao in Japan later that month.

After that, the two continued to keep in touch. Zhao then joined the interview as part of a cryptocurrency course Gensler previously taught at MIT. Additionally, when Gensler testified before the House Financial Services Committee in 2019 about Facebook’s Libra cryptocurrency, he sent a copy of his remarks to Zhao.

An earlier Wall Street Journal report cited by CNBC suggested that Binance officials approached Gensler to serve as an advisor in 2018 as well.

However, Binance did not receive a response when it first asked for a retraction. Additionally, the SEC reportedly didn’t begin its investigation into Binance until around 2020, months after Chao and Gensler likely last contacted each other.

The SEC seems to think it’s fine. The agency told CNBC that Gensler “knows and [in] Full compliance with ethical obligations” (including refusal).

Gensler’s previous involvement in the cryptocurrency industry has been noted for some time. His apparent endorsement of Algorand came to the fore in April 2023. Although tangential, the relationship between Gensler and FTX officials has also been pointed out.
